Output e23e9080c9340358638ed137852ec33738be4d0d27898d7a406e4c1dae8fb8e6:0

value
3911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 759784929fdebe34354a7086e3c4f3c7ca6c1948 OP_EQUAL
address
3CQnVdhWYrLJouzyzq9ZkKVocKZvyEvaPj
transaction
e23e9080c9340358638ed137852ec33738be4d0d27898d7a406e4c1dae8fb8e6
spent
true